Woman plans to send money after suspected online scamHamden CT

audio iconFraud
Near Lane St, Hamden, CT 06514

A woman is suspected of being scammed online by someone in California. Her family is concerned as she plans to sell her house and send money to California to move there. Attempts by family members to dissuade her have been unsuccessful.
